Telegram Mini Apps стали важным способом создавать интерактивные сценарии прямо внутри Telegram. Вместо того чтобы отправлять пользователей на отдельный сайт или просить их установить нативное приложение, разработчики могут открывать веб-приложение непосредственно в интерфейсе Telegram.
Это руководство объясняет, что такое Telegram Mini Apps, как они работают, какие функции поддерживают, где подходят лучше всего и какие ограничения важно понимать в 2026 году.

Что такое Telegram Mini Apps?
Telegram Mini Apps — это веб-приложения, которые работают внутри Telegram. Обычно они связаны с ботами и могут запускаться из разных точек входа, таких как меню бота, инлайн-кнопка, кнопка клавиатуры, прямая ссылка, меню вложений или основная кнопка приложения в профиле бота.
Технически это HTML5-веб-приложения, загружаемые по URL, размещённому у разработчика. Telegram не хостит само приложение. За frontend, backend, хранилище и инфраструктуру отвечает разработчик.
- Frontend: стандартные веб-технологии, такие как HTML, CSS и JavaScript
- Хостинг: ваш собственный HTTPS-веб-сервер
- Интеграция: JavaScript-мост Mini Apps от Telegram и платформа ботов
- Контекст пользователя: данные запуска, темы оформления и поведение интерфейса с учётом Telegram
Официальная документация Telegram описывает Mini Apps как интерактивные веб-приложения, которые могут поддерживать гибкие интерфейсы, бесшовную авторизацию, платежи и многое другое.
Почему Telegram Mini Apps важны
Главное преимущество — распространение внутри уже существующей платформы обмена сообщениями. Пользователи Telegram могут открыть приложение из диалога, по кнопке или по общей ссылке, не покидая экосистему.
Это создаёт более плавный сценарий для таких действий, как:
- Просмотр товаров
- Бронирование услуг
- Игры
- Управление подписками
- Использование инструментов продуктивности
- Доступ к утилитам сообщества
- Завершение цифровых покупок
Telegram также заявил, что более 400 миллионов пользователей ежемесячно взаимодействуют с ботами и мини-приложениями, когда в 2024 году представил Telegram Stars для цифровых товаров. Эта цифра помогает понять, почему формат привлёк так много внимания со стороны разработчиков и бизнеса.
Как работают Telegram Mini Apps
На высоком уровне схема проста:
- Пользователь открывает Mini App из Telegram.
- Telegram загружает приложение по защищённому HTTPS-URL.
- Приложение получает параметры запуска и контекст, специфичный для Telegram.
- Frontend взаимодействует с Telegram через JavaScript API Mini Apps.
- Backend может проверять данные пользователя с помощью валидации init data от Telegram.
Это значит, что Mini App ощущается как встроенное приложение, хотя под капотом это всё ещё веб-приложение.
Важная практическая деталь: Telegram требует URL для приложения, а разработчики должны самостоятельно заниматься хранением данных и развёртыванием. Документация экосистемы Telegram Mini Apps также отмечает, что использование HTTPS обязательно.
Ключевые возможности Telegram Mini Apps
Telegram Mini Apps гораздо функциональнее, чем обычная страница во встроенном браузере. Со временем Telegram добавил возможности, которые делают их больше похожими на приложения.
1. Бесшовная авторизация
Одна из самых полезных возможностей — встроенный пользовательский контекст. Mini App может получать данные инициализации от Telegram, что позволяет backend’у проверить, что запрос действительно пришёл из Telegram, и безопасно определить пользователя.
На практике это может уменьшить трение при регистрации, потому что приложению не нужно начинать с традиционной связки email и пароля.
Однако модель безопасности зависит от корректной серверной валидации. Документация по Telegram Mini Apps объясняет, что разработчикам следует проверять init data, пересчитывая подпись и проверяя срок действия.
2. Интегрированные платежи
Telegram Mini Apps поддерживают платежи через платёжную экосистему Telegram.
Согласно официальной документации Telegram:
- Mini Apps могут поддерживать сторонних платёжных провайдеров
- Google Pay и Apple Pay поддерживаются из коробки в соответствующих сценариях
- Цифровые товары и услуги можно продавать за Telegram Stars
- Платные подписки можно предлагать через Telegram Stars
Это делает Mini Apps особенно полезными для:
- Цифрового контента
- Подписок
- Внутриприложенческих улучшений
- Игровых предметов
- Сервисных кредитов
3. Несколько способов запуска
Одна из сильных сторон платформы — гибкость в обнаружении и доступе. Telegram Mini Apps можно запускать несколькими способами, включая:
- Кнопку меню бота
- Инлайн-кнопку
- Кнопку клавиатуры
- Прямую ссылку
- Инлайн-режим
- Меню вложений
- Основную точку входа Mini App в профиле бота
Это позволяет одному приложению поддерживать разные пользовательские сценарии. Например, торговое приложение можно открыть из кнопки профиля для просмотра каталога, а действие, связанное с конкретным товаром, — из кнопки в инлайн-сообщении.
4. Темизация и ощущение нативности
Telegram предоставляет данные темы, чтобы Mini Apps могли соответствовать внешнему виду клиента Telegram. Это помогает приложениям выглядеть более согласованно с интерфейсом Telegram как в светлой, так и в тёмной теме.
Разработчики также могут использовать инструменты сообщества, например библиотеки UI-компонентов для Telegram, но такие библиотеки необязательны. Главная мысль в том, что Mini Apps должны адаптироваться к визуальной среде Telegram.
5. Расширенные возможности устройств и приложения
Telegram постепенно расширял то, что умеют Mini Apps. В официальных обновлениях и документации упоминаются такие функции, как:
- Полноэкранный режим
- Ярлыки/иконки на домашнем экране
- Доступ к геолокации
- Отслеживание движения
- Методы, связанные с биометрией
- Обмен медиафайлами
- Поддержка создания документов в некоторых сценариях
- Планы подписки
Не каждая функция подойдёт каждому проекту, а поддержка может зависеть от версии клиента Telegram и поведения платформы. Тем не менее общее направление ясно: Mini Apps становятся ближе к лёгким платформенным приложениям, чем к простым встроенным страницам.
Типичные сценарии использования
Telegram Mini Apps лучше всего работают там, где важны скорость, удобство и распространение прямо в чате.
Электронная коммерция внутри чата
Один из практических примеров — просмотр витрины и оформление заказа внутри Telegram. Документация WooCommerce по Telegram Mini Apps описывает сценарии, связанные с покупками, такие как просмотр товаров, управление корзиной и завершение оформления заказа внутри Telegram.
Эта модель может хорошо работать для:
- Коммерции на базе сообщества
- Флеш-распродаж
- Нишевых магазинов
- Фанатского мерча
- Продажи цифровых продуктов
Игры и интерактивные развлечения
Telegram уже давно является домом для ботов и лёгких интерактивных сценариев. Mini Apps упрощают создание более богатых игровых интерфейсов с кастомным UI, платежами, подписками и системами наград.
Утилиты и инструменты продуктивности
Mini Apps могут поддерживать такие инструменты, как:
- Системы бронирования
- Калькуляторы
- Инструменты для задач
- Панели управления
- Регистрация на мероприятия
- Порталы поддержки
Эти продукты выигрывают от быстрого доступа и встроенного пользовательского контекста.
Сервисы для сообществ и авторов
Сообщества могут использовать Mini Apps для членства, закрытого контента, онбординга, программ лояльности или участия в мероприятиях. Поскольку эти сервисы существуют рядом с активностью в чате, они могут ощущаться более непосредственными, чем отдельные сайты.
Telegram Mini Apps и монетизация
Монетизация — одна из самых весомых причин, по которым бизнес изучает этот формат.
Согласно текущим официальным материалам Telegram, наиболее устоявшиеся варианты включают:
- Telegram Stars для цифровых товаров и услуг
- Telegram Stars для подписок
- Стандартные платёжные сценарии для поддерживаемых покупок
Документация Telegram по Stars объясняет, что Stars — это виртуальные единицы, используемые для оплаты цифровых товаров и услуг в ботах и мини-приложениях. Обновление платформы Telegram в 2024 году также представило планы подписки на базе Stars.
Для продуктовых команд это означает прямой путь к монетизации цифрового доступа без необходимости с нуля строить отдельную нативную биллинговую систему внутри Telegram.
Тем не менее подходящая модель зависит от того, что вы продаёте:
- Цифровой контент: Stars особенно актуальны
- Подписки: поддерживаются через Stars
- Физические товары: платёжные сценарии существуют, но исполнение заказов остаётся вашей ответственностью
- Услуги: полезно для бронирований, платного доступа и инструментов с оплатой по использованию
Основы безопасности, которые нельзя игнорировать
Пользовательский опыт может казаться бесшовным, но безопасность backend’а по-прежнему важна.
Главное правило простое: не доверяйте данным клиента без валидации.
Документация Telegram Mini Apps по init data ясно это показывает. Безопасная реализация должна:
- Получать init data от Telegram
- Извлекать предоставленный hash
- Заново вычислять подпись HMAC-SHA256, используя сценарий с токеном бота, определённый Telegram
- Сравнивать вычисленный hash с полученным
- Проверять временную метку авторизации или окно срока действия
Это защищает от подделки данных личности и риска повторного воспроизведения запроса.
Дополнительные практические меры предосторожности включают:
- Отдавать приложение только по HTTPS
- Не хранить токены бота на клиенте
- Проверять каждый чувствительный запрос к backend’у
- Использовать стандартные веб-практики безопасности для сессий, CSRF и обработки ввода
- Тестировать поведение в разных клиентах и версиях Telegram
Ключевые преимущества Telegram Mini Apps
Для подходящих проектов Mini Apps дают несколько явных преимуществ.
- Низкий порог входа: пользователи открывают сценарий внутри Telegram
- Без отдельной установки: проще, чем просить пользователей скачать отдельное приложение
- Гибкий UI: гораздо богаче, чем сценарий бота только с текстом
- Встроенный контекст: авторизация и параметры запуска уменьшают количество шагов онбординга
- Поддержка платежей: полезна для монетизации
- Лёгкость распространения: боты, ссылки и кнопки помогают с дистрибуцией
- Быстрые итерации: развёртывание веб-приложения часто быстрее, чем циклы публикации в магазинах приложений
Для стартапов и небольших команд последний пункт особенно ценен. Mini App часто позволяет проверить продуктовую идею быстрее, чем создание и выпуск полноценных нативных приложений.
Ограничения и компромиссы
Mini Apps полезны, но они не являются универсальной заменой нативным приложениям или традиционным сайтам.
Это всё ещё веб-приложения
Даже при глубокой интеграции с Telegram Mini Apps остаются веб-ориентированными. Это значит, что на них влияют ограничения, похожие на браузерные, различия в производительности и поведение, зависящее от клиента.
Зависимость от платформы
Ваше распространение и пользовательский опыт привязаны к Telegram. Если вашей аудитории там ещё нет, формат может быть менее ценным, чем обычный сайт или мобильное приложение.
Различия в функциях по клиентам и версиям
Некоторые возможности зависят от версии приложения Telegram, поддержки платформы или конкретных деталей реализации. Нужно тестировать на iOS, Android, desktop и актуальных версиях Telegram.
Инфраструктура — ваша ответственность
Telegram не хостит ваше приложение. Вам всё равно нужно управлять:
- Хостингом
- Масштабированием
- Хранилищем
- Безопасностью API
- Мониторингом
- Управлением релизами
Сложные продукты могут перерасти этот формат
Если вашему продукту нужна глубокая интеграция с устройством, серьёзная офлайн-поддержка, продвинутые нативные взаимодействия или широкая независимость от платформы, отдельное приложение может оставаться лучшим долгосрочным выбором.
Лучшие практики для создания более качественного Telegram Mini App
Если вы планируете Mini App, эти практические рекомендации соответствуют дизайнерскому и техническому направлению платформы.
- Сделайте первый экран сфокусированным. Пользователи часто открывают Mini Apps из контекста чата и ожидают быстрых действий.
- Проектируйте под короткие сессии. Особенно хорошо работают сценарии вроде купить, забронировать, проголосовать, получить, присоединиться и отслеживать.
- Используйте темизацию Telegram. Соответствие хост-приложению повышает доверие и удобство использования.
- Проверяйте init data на сервере. Это обязательно, а не по желанию.
- Поддерживайте прямые ссылки и контекстные запуски. Разные точки входа подходят для разных сценариев использования.
- Оптимизируйте производительность. Быстрая загрузка важна, потому что пользователи сравнивают опыт с взаимодействием в нативных приложениях.
- Чётко объясняйте разрешения. Если вы запрашиваете геолокацию или другой чувствительный доступ, объясните зачем.
Кому стоит использовать Telegram Mini Apps в 2026 году?
Telegram Mini Apps имеют наибольший смысл для команд, у которых уже есть или которые хотят создать пользовательскую активность внутри Telegram.
Они хорошо подходят для:
- Сообществ, ориентированных на Telegram
- Продавцов цифровых продуктов
- Сервисов на базе ботов
- Разработчиков игр
- Авторов с платным контентом
- Продавцов, работающих с аудиторией в чатах
- Стартапов, проверяющих лёгкий продукт внутри мессенджера
Они могут подходить хуже для продуктов, которые сильно зависят от доступа к нативному мобильному железу, глубоких офлайн-сценариев или аудитории, которая не пользуется Telegram регулярно.
Итоговые мысли
Telegram Mini Apps в 2026 году — это уже не просто экспериментальное дополнение для ботов. Это практичный слой приложений внутри Telegram, который сочетает веб-технологии со встроенным доступом к идентификации, платежам, сценариям запуска и пользовательским путям, нативным для Telegram.